Enjoy the 360 degree view from an all-sided wrap around gated porch. Face the beautiful Delaware Bay from one side, and simply turn around to view Prime Hook National Wildlife Refuge on the other. Bring your binoculars to enjoy many, many species of migrating birds and various wildlife present in the refuge. Come out at dusk for the gorgeous sunset or later at night to see all the stars in the dark sky. Also visible from the porch are the lights of Cape May, NJ and those of Lewes, DE. Take a few steps to the sandy beach and collect such treasures as seashells, seaglass, sharks teeth and beautiful stones.

Broadkill offers a quiet, relaxing setting to get away from the hustle and bustle of everyday life. Kick back and read a great book on the private beach without the crowds of the public beaches to disturb you. Dogs are permitted on the beach year around and you can have a bonfire on the beach too! Kids will enjoy the small waves of the Delaware Bay as you sit in the water nearby. Visit the Broadkill Store which offers fishing tackle, an assortment of grocery items, sandwiches and great milkshakes to order, a small gift area, and don't miss the homemade donuts on Sunday!

Just five miles away enjoy the historic ship building town of Milton. Home of Dog Fish Brewery (tours available), casual dining, grocery stores, pharmacy, antiquing and seasonal festivals. Just down the road is Lewes, the first settlement in DE, with a great deal of shops, museums and fine dining. Simply serene…disconnect, relax, enjoy family and nature.

This is just what we were looking for! Wonderfully stocked, updated and clean private house just steps from an unpopulated beach, with friendly people who say hello and an abundance of nature. What a retreat for our busy NY suburban family and our fur baby. “Nothing to do”, we were told… well that was exactly what we found and how amazing it was! Family time steps from the beach. Dinner in, cooking on the grill on the beautiful deck that surrounds the entire house. Watched the sunset at night on one side, saw it rise the next morning on the other. Pure beauty and enjoyment. On the beach we enjoyed the amazing horseshoe crabs, (one of the oldest species in the world with such importance to the migratory bird population and their dependence for food. Flip them over if they need help.. we did). We loved watching the harmless and very entertaining ghost crabs scurry sideways while digging holes like dogs hiding bones in the yard. We also counted the many interesting species of birds we saw each day. Our favorite was the giant Osprey who hover, and dive to retrieve fish from the water to then fly overhead back to their nests in the nearby reserve feeding their young. And if you miss the hustle and bustle…then the drive to Rehoboth or Lewes is 25 minutes and you can dine, see a movie or play mini golf. We even took a short day trip, just over an hour drive to Assateague Island to see the wild horses on the beach. Thank you Cathy and John for sharing your special home with us.
